Skip to content

Question / Compatibility #665

@25fmr06IwazakiFumiya

Description

@25fmr06IwazakiFumiya

Robot Model

Turtlebot4 Standard

ROS distro

Humble

Networking Configuration

Simple Discovery

OS

Ubuntu 22.04

Built from source or installed?

Installed

Package version

Ubuntu 24.04 (Noble) / ROS 2 Jazzy (in my Turtlebot4)

Type of issue

Networking

Expected behaviour

I want to use ROS 2 Humble on my TurtleBot 4 because my user PC is running Ubuntu 22.04 with ROS 2 Humble. I expected the robot to be compatible with my current setup, or to be able to switch versions easily.

Actual behaviour

My TurtleBot 4 came pre-installed with Ubuntu 24.04 and ROS 2 Jazzy. Since my PC is running Ubuntu 22.04 (Humble), I am facing communication issues due to the ROS 2 version mismatch (Jazzy vs Humble).

Error messages

N/A

To Reproduce

1.Check the PC environment: Ubuntu 22.04 / ROS 2 Humble.
2.Check the TurtleBot 4 environment: Ubuntu 24.04 / ROS 2 Jazzy.
3.Observe that they cannot communicate properly due to the version mismatch.

Other notes

No response

Metadata

Metadata

Labels

troubleshootingSystem not working as expected, may be user error.

Type

No type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ions